What Temperature Does Kevlar Melt . Unlike most plastics it does not melt: The melting point of kevlar is above 500 °c (930 °f). It's reasonably good at withstanding temperatures and decomposes only at about 450°c (850°f). Nomex melts and simultaneously decomposes at approximately 350 °c (660 °f); Kevlar has a high melting point compared to most common materials, with a temperature threshold of around 500 degrees celsius (932 degrees fahrenheit). Kevlar® fibre does not melt or soften and is unaffected by immersion in water, although its ballistic properties are affected by moisture.
